New Mexico Congressional Representatives Letter To HHS Office Of Inspector General Requesting Investigation Of State’s Behavioral Health Capacity
On May 24, 2017, congressional representatives from New Mexico sent this letter to the U.S. Department of Health and Human Services (HHS) Office of Inspector General (OIG) asking the OIG to investigate whether the New Mexico state behavioral health system had sufficient capacity to meet Medicaid demand. The state had forced 13 of the 15 organizations that were being investigated to close in 2013. By 2016, all of the investigated organizations had been cleared of the fraud charges . . .
